MAIN PURPOSE OF THE JOB:
To collect and transport clinical waste from health facilities and deliver it to a designated waste facility.
DUTIES:
. Drives clinical vehicles with or without a trailer transporting clinical or hazardous waste in accordance with traffic regulations.
. Performs daily basic routine checks before starting the vehicle and reports identifiable faults to the supervisor.
. Maintains the vehicle logbook by ensuring it is readily available in the vehicle and signed by the action officer before commencement of the journey.
. Repairs tyre punctures and replaces worn-out tyres, ensuring tyres are inflated to the correct pressure for the load and road conditions.
. Washes and cleans the vehicle with the assistance of clinical waste collectors, including cleaning the refrigeration unit.
. Reports accidents to the police and supervisor.
. Monitors vehicle mileage and informs the supervisor when the vehicle is due for servicing.
. Checks the insurance and license disc for validity and reports expiry to the supervisor.
. Undertakes any other related duties as directed by management.
